    Trump says Microsoft in talks to buy TikTok


    US President Donald Trump has stated Microsoft is in discussions to accumulate TikTok and that he want to see a “bidding battle” over the sale of the social media app.

    When requested by reporters whether or not the US tech large was getting ready a bid, Trump replied: “I might say sure” – earlier than including that there was “nice curiosity in TikTok” from a number of corporations.

    Each Trump and his predecessor Joe Biden have been attempting for years to drive TikTok’s Chinese language father or mother firm, ByteDance, to promote its US operations on nationwide safety grounds.

    It comes as Trump signed an government order final week to delay a Biden Administration ban on TikTok that briefly took the app offline for its 170m customers in the US.

    Regardless of granting TikTok a 75-day reprieve from the ban, Trump had been the primary president to start out pressuring ByteDance to promote its app.

    In August 2020, ByteDance approached Microsoft as a potential purchaser – one thing which the US firm’s chief government later described as “the strangest thing“.

    Later, TikTok selected rival Oracle as a possible companion – though that deal additionally by no means occurred.

    Trump has beforehand stated that he was in discussions with a number of events about buying TikTok and expects to decide on the app’s future inside the subsequent 30 days.

    A spokesperson for Microsoft stated the corporate had “nothing to share at the moment”. The BBC has additionally reached out to TikTok for remark.

    Earlier on Monday, the US president had addressed a gathering of Republican politicians in Florida and spoke concerning the proposed sale of TikTok.

    “We’ll see what occurs. We will have lots of people bidding on it,” he stated.

    “If we are able to save all that voice and all the roles, and China will not be concerned, we do not need China concerned, however we’ll see what occurs,” he added.

    Earlier names linked with shopping for TikTok embrace billionaire Frank McCourt and the Canadian businessman Kevin O’Leary – a celeb investor on Shark Tank, the US model of Dragon’s Den.

    The most important YouTuber on the earth Jimmy Donaldson – AKA MrBeast – has additionally claimed he’s within the working after a lot of buyers contacted him following an earlier tweet signalling his curiosity.
